Silver Supari Box from China - 19th Century Serveware The most iconic and oneThis 19th century silver supari box from China was used for storing betel nut supari, also known as paan. The box is hand worked with flowing floral designs and a double happiness symbol on the lid. Paan is a preparation, which combines a paste of spices in a betel leaf, which is chewed for its stimulant and psychoactive effects.
